Coronavirus: United States Records 1,150 Deaths In 24 Hours

Coronavirus: United States Records 1,150 Deaths In 24 Hours

In 24 hours, the United States, recorded 1,150 deaths resulting from the novel coronavirus, a tally by Johns Hopkins University revealed, raising the number of deaths in the country past the 10,000 mark.

According to the report by the University, there are over 366,000 new coronavirus cases in the United States, with 30,000 new cases recorded in 24 hours. 

The total number of recorded deaths stands at 10,783 in the US.

The US has by far the most number of confirmed coronavirus cases in the world. The number of deaths recorded since the start of the pandemic has for the past several days increased by at least 1,000 per day and is gradually approaching the number of deaths in Italy (16,523) and Spain (13,005), AFP reports.
